What to Say: Three Steps to Navigate Your Emotions: Episode 110
In the second episode of our new, “What to Say When You Hear Something Racist” series, Elena shares the next step you must take if you want to skillfully respond to racism: engage with your own emotions. There is no way that we are going to transform our schools, our communities and our world without encountering emotions. Today Elena is sharing the three steps that will prevent our emotions from hijacking our actions so that we can learn from the wisdom they have to offer. What to Say: The Role of Your Identity in Responding to Racism: Episode 109
In the first episode of our new, “What to Say When You Hear Something Racist” series, Elena shares the first step you must take if you want to skillfully respond to racism: deepening your understanding of your own identity. When you know yourself, you'll be able to better understand when you are inclined to step up and take action, or when you might be tempted to step away from something challenging. If you understand your identity experiences, you'll have heightened awareness of your own privilege and responsibility.The concepts and tools referenced on this episode will appear throughout this series. Morning Routines for Educators: Episode 105
Are you starting the day in a way that serves you and sets you up to have your needs met? How you spend the first part of your day sets the tone for the day. And how you spend your day is how you spend your life. If you want to take a more intentional approach to 2022, start with your morning routine. In today’s episode, Elena pulls back the curtain on why routines matter, considerations for creating a routine that will best meet your needs, and shares about how she starts her own days. If you’re ready to turn off auto-pilot or say goodbye to frantic and frazzled, start here.
